How Long Can Breast Milk Be Kept Warm?
The general consensus among pediatric experts and health organizations is that breast milk can be kept warm for up to 2 hours after warming. This timeframe starts once the milk reaches a temperature suitable for feeding (around body temperature, 98.6°F or 37°C). Beyond this window, the risk of bacterial contamination increases significantly.
If breast milk sits out at room temperature (between 66°F and 78°F), it should ideally be used within 4 hours if freshly expressed. But once warmed, the clock shortens to about 2 hours because warmth encourages bacterial growth faster than cold storage.
Why Is There a Limit on Keeping Breast Milk Warm?
Breast milk contains natural antibacterial properties, but these weaken once the milk is removed from refrigeration and warmed. Warm temperatures create an ideal environment for bacteria to multiply rapidly. Even tiny amounts of bacteria can cause discomfort or infections in babies whose immune systems are still developing.
Moreover, heating breast milk repeatedly or leaving it warm for too long breaks down some of its beneficial enzymes and vitamins—especially vitamin C and some B vitamins. This degradation reduces the overall nutritional value and protective qualities of the milk.
Best Practices for Warming Breast Milk Safely
To maximize safety and nutrition when warming breast milk, follow these guidelines:
- Warm gently: Use a bottle warmer or place the bottle in a bowl of warm water rather than microwaving, which heats unevenly and can create hot spots.
- Avoid overheating: The ideal feeding temperature is close to body temperature (around 98°F). Test by shaking a few drops on your wrist.
- Use within two hours: Once warmed, feed your baby immediately or within two hours at most.
- Do not reheat: Avoid reheating breast milk multiple times; any leftover warmed milk should be discarded after two hours.
- Label storage times: Mark expressed milk with date/time to track freshness before warming.

Signs That Warmed Breast Milk Should Be Discarded
Sometimes it’s hard to remember exact times during busy days with a newborn. Here are signs that indicate warmed breast milk has gone bad:
- Sour smell: Fresh breast milk has a mild sweet scent; sour or rancid odors signal spoilage.
- Lumpy texture: Clumps or curdling indicate breakdown of fats and proteins.
- Bitter taste: If you taste test (carefully), bitterness means degradation.
- Bubbles or foaming: Excessive bubbles after shaking could mean bacterial activity.
- Mold spots: Any visible mold means immediate disposal.
Never take chances with questionable breast milk as it could cause digestive upset or infections in infants.
The Science Behind Nutrient Loss During Warming
Warming affects certain nutrients in breast milk differently:
- Lipase activity: Lipase helps break down fat for easier digestion. Heating above body temperature reduces lipase effectiveness.
- Amino acids & proteins: Some proteins denature when exposed to high heat repeatedly, lowering immune benefits.
- Vitamins: Water-soluble vitamins like vitamin C degrade faster with heat exposure than fat-soluble vitamins like A and D.
This means overly hot or prolonged warming diminishes some benefits unique to fresh breast milk compared to formula alternatives.
Avoiding Microwaving: Why It’s Not Recommended
Microwaves heat unevenly, creating hot spots that might burn your baby’s mouth even if the bottle feels cool outside. Additionally, microwaving destroys more nutrients than gentle warming methods do.
Instead:
- warm bottles in a container filled with warm water;
- use an electric bottle warmer designed specifically for this purpose;
- warm only what you plan to feed immediately;
This approach preserves nutritional integrity while ensuring safety.
